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 20 and 60 is 60
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 60 - For the 1st fraction, since 20 × 3 = 60,
75/20 = 75 × 3/20 × 3 = 225/60 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 60 × 1 = 60,
20/60 = 20 × 1/60 × 1 = 20/60 - Add the two like fractions:
225/60 + 20/60 = 225 + 20/60 = 245/60 - 245/60 simplified gives 49/12
- So, 75/20 + 20/60 = 49/12
